[发明专利]替换从存储器中检索的数据的系统和方法在审
申请号: | 201911402219.3 | 申请日: | 2019-12-30 |
公开(公告)号: | CN111464769A | 公开(公告)日: | 2020-07-28 |
发明(设计)人: | P·M·霍尔 | 申请(专利权)人: | 半导体组件工业公司 |
主分类号: | H04N5/76 | 分类号: | H04N5/76;H04N5/225 |
代理公司: | 北京律盟知识产权代理有限责任公司 11287 | 代理人: | 章蕾 |
地址: | 美国亚*** | 国省代码: | 暂无信息 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 替换 存储器 检索 数据 系统 方法 | ||
本发明涉及替换从存储器中检索的数据的系统和方法。本发明公开了一种诸如成像系统的电子系统,其可以包括处理电路和存储器电路。数据替换电路可以插置在所述处理电路和所述存储器电路之间。在一些实施方式中,所述存储器电路可以是只读存储器,并且数据替换电路可以用于选择性地替换存储在所述只读存储器上的可执行固件指令。选择性替换操作可以基于处理电路提供来访问所述存储器电路的地址。所述数据替换电路可以单独于所述处理电路和所述存储器电路实现,并且可以包括比较器块、寄存器和开关电路。
技术领域
本发明整体涉及电子系统中的存储器电路,并且更具体地说,涉及用于修补存储在存储器电路中的数据的电路。
背景技术
现代电子设备(诸如蜂窝电话、相机和计算机)可以使用诸如成像系统的电子系统。这些系统可以包括使用诸如固件的软件指令控制的硬件。固件指令通常由制造商存储在只读存储器上,因此此后不可容易地修改。因此,固件指令中的错误不能容易地被校正。
虽然系统可以允许修补以校正固件错误,但是这些系统通常需要专用的资源密集型电路,或者需要改变处理固件指令过程中涉及的处理电路,这是不期望的。
因此,希望提供具有改进的数据替换能力的系统,尤其是在修补存储在只读存储器中的固件指令时。
发明内容
在一个方面,本申请提供了一种成像系统,包括:处理电路;存储器电路,所述存储器电路能够操作来接收所述存储器电路中的地址并输出存储在所述地址的数据;和数据替换电路,所述数据替换电路插置在所述处理电路和所述存储器电路之间,其中,所述数据替换电路能够操作来接收所述输出数据和所述地址,并且基于使用所述地址的比较操作选择性地用硬编码指令替换所述输出数据。
在另一方面,本申请还提供了一种修补存储在存储器电路中的数据的方法,所述方法包括:利用处理电路,向所述存储器电路提供地址以访问存储在所述地址的数据;利用数据替换电路,接收所述地址并确定存储在所述地址的所述数据是否需要修补;以及利用所述数据替换电路,响应于确定存储在所述地址的所述数据需要修补,向所述处理电路发送管理程序调用指令。
在又一方面,本申请还提供了一种电子系统,包括:处理电路;只读存储器;和数据替换电路,所述数据替换电路耦接在所述处理电路和所述只读存储器之间,所述数据替换电路包括:比较器块,所述比较器块包括多个比较器;寄存器,所述寄存器耦接到所述比较器块;和开关电路,所述开关电路具有耦接到所述寄存器的控制输入端并具有第一和第二数据输入端。
附图说明
图1是根据一些实施方案的具有成像系统的例示性电子设备的示意图。
图2是根据一些实施方案的用于生成图像传感器中的图像信号的例示性成像电路的示意图。
图3是根据一些实施方案在存储器电路和处理电路之间交接的例示性数据替换电路的示意图。
图4是根据一些实施方案的选择性地向处理电路提供替换数据的例示性数据替换电路的示意图。
图5是根据一些实施方案的用于选择性地向处理电路提供替换数据并基于替换数据执行处理的例示性流程图。
图6是根据一些实施方案的用于向处理电路提供替换数据的电子系统的例示性状态的示意图。
图7是根据一些实施方案的用于基于替换数据执行处理的电子系统的例示性状态的示意图。
具体实施方式
本发明的实施方案涉及存储器电路和处理电路之间交接的数据替换电路。本领域的技术人员应当理解,本发明的示例性实施方案可在不具有一些或所有这些具体细节的情况下实践。在其他情况下,为了避免不必要地模糊本发明的实施方案,未详细描述众所周知的操作。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于半导体组件工业公司,未经半导体组件工业公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201911402219.3/2.html,转载请声明来源钻瓜专利网。
- 数据显示系统、数据中继设备、数据中继方法、数据系统、接收设备和数据读取方法
- 数据记录方法、数据记录装置、数据记录媒体、数据重播方法和数据重播装置
- 数据发送方法、数据发送系统、数据发送装置以及数据结构
- 数据显示系统、数据中继设备、数据中继方法及数据系统
- 数据嵌入装置、数据嵌入方法、数据提取装置及数据提取方法
- 数据管理装置、数据编辑装置、数据阅览装置、数据管理方法、数据编辑方法以及数据阅览方法
- 数据发送和数据接收设备、数据发送和数据接收方法
- 数据发送装置、数据接收装置、数据收发系统、数据发送方法、数据接收方法和数据收发方法
- 数据发送方法、数据再现方法、数据发送装置及数据再现装置
- 数据发送方法、数据再现方法、数据发送装置及数据再现装置